Anyhow, LEGALLY, it is a non-taxed fuel, therefore, not able to run on the road with it. Let's put it this way, if you put clean heating oil in your Duramax it will run just fine... If you get some pulled out of a old 275 gallon tank or the like, I would be filtering, and water separating...
